The Nokia Networks 09-X502-0/b.05 is an Indoor Unit (IDU) designed for microwave radio transmission systems, typically used in point-to-point microwave links within mobile backhaul, fixed broadband, or private network infrastructures. It serves as the indoor baseband and interface component that connects to one or more Outdoor Units (ODU) via coaxial or fiber cable, performing modulation/demodulation, multiplexing, traffic grooming, and network interfacing functions.This IDU handles digital baseband processing for PDH, SDH, or Ethernet traffic, supporting various modulation schemes (such as QPSK up to higher-order QAM depending on the paired ODU and software configuration). It provides flexible tributary interfaces including E1/T1, STM-1, or Fast Ethernet/Gigabit Ethernet ports for integration with operator transport networks. The module supports 1+0, 1+1 hot-standby, or 2+0 configurations for link protection and capacity enhancement.
The 09-X502-0/b.05 variant includes specific hardware revisions for improved compatibility with NSN (Nokia Networks) microwave platforms, such as Mini-Link or Flexi microwave series. It manages cross-connections, synchronization (via SyncE or external timing sources), and quality of service (QoS) features for reliable transport of voice, data, and signaling traffic. The unit integrates with the network management system (NMS) for remote configuration, performance monitoring, alarm reporting, and software upgrades.
Key operational features include support for adaptive modulation to optimize capacity versus link availability under varying weather conditions, hitless capacity upgrades, and comprehensive fault management. The IDU connects to the ODU using a single coaxial cable that carries both IF signals and DC power, simplifying installation and reducing cabling requirements.
The module is engineered for rack-mount installation in 19-inch telecom racks or cabinets, with low power consumption and front-accessible interfaces for easy maintenance. It operates within standard central office or equipment room environmental conditions: typically 0°C to +45°C (operating) and up to 95% non-condensing humidity. Status LEDs on the front panel indicate power, link status, alarms, and traffic activity for quick visual diagnostics.
In deployment, the 09-X502-0/b.05 IDU pairs with compatible NSN ODUs operating in licensed frequency bands (e.g., 6–38 GHz) to form complete microwave radio terminals. It is suitable for last-mile backhaul, aggregation links, or enterprise connectivity where high reliability and low latency are required. Installation involves mounting in the rack, connecting power (-48 V DC typical), tributary cables, and the ODU cable, followed by alignment with the far-end terminal and NMS commissioning.
Maintenance includes monitoring performance counters (BER, RSL, SNR, traffic statistics), checking alarm logs via the NMS, and periodic firmware verification. The unit supports hot-swappable operation in protected configurations, minimizing service impact during replacement. No user-serviceable parts are present inside under normal conditions beyond interface cleaning and cable inspection.
This IDU complies with relevant ITU-T, ETSI, and IEC standards for microwave transmission equipment regarding EMC, safety, and environmental resilience.
